The grades of "A" through "D-" are passing grades, and credit is earned for courses in which they are awarded. Grades of "D+," "D" or "D-," while considered passing for undergraduate students, indicate weak performance.

FAU counts a “course attempt” as any time a student is enrolled in a course (at any institution) and earns either a grade or a “W”. FAU COB students may not attempt any course more than twice; third attempts are not permitted. The FAU Catalog is the official source for information about these requirements.

What is a failing grade at FAU?

The grades of "F" and "U" are failing grades and do not earn credit. From fall 1991 through summer 1997, the plus-only system was used in which "B+" = 3.50, "C+" = 2.50, and "D+" = 1.50. Grades earned at FAU during this period will receive grade points according to that system.Jul 3, 2019
